#1dee0e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dee0e is composed of 11.4% red, 93.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 116 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#1dee0e color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ff1c with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#1dee0e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dee0e has RGB values of R:29, G:238,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1961486.

Shades and Tints of #1dee0e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021001 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dee0e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798379 is the less saturated color, while #15f804 is the most saturated one.
